I have found the following solutions fix internet browsing issues, when using Internet Explorer.
Reset IE7 / IE8 – http://blogs.msdn.com/ie/archive/2006/06/12/628499.aspx
Add “c:\Program Files\Internet Explorer\iexplore.exe” to the Firewall Exceptions Rule
The following commands need Command Prompt with Administrative privaledges:
ipconfig /flushdnsnetsh winsock reset catalognetsh int ip reset reset.log
Disable any addon’s you don’t need.Disable any toolbars, that you don’t need.

Go to C:\windows\inf\
Right Click on ie.inf and select INSTALL
You will need to find the i386 folder, or the iexplore.* files to continue.
This will replace the Iexplore files and fix the browser.
